Hi, I currently have a python script that creates a playlist of recently played tracks. However, it only works for my own account right now and I wanted to know how I could make this work for other users as well. I have the appropriate scopes (playlist-modify-public and user-read-recently-played) included and I am using Authorization Code Flow. When a different user logs in, it returns 403 and says "You cannot create playlists for another user". Thanks

Sounds like an exciting project! Let's see what could be going on here. In the API call you need to specify the user-id (username) of the user you're making a playlist for.
https://api.spotify.com/v1/users/{user_id}/playlists
Could you make sure this is set as a variable and not hard-coded? Let me know if that works! 🙂

The program gets the username as a command line argument so it's not hardcoded. It might be something with how the Spotipy python library I'm using might be implemented. I'm using two different types of API calls. One make a v1/me/ request while the other makes a v1/user/{username}/ call. I don't know if this could be the problem.
